Dormer window replacement services involve removing and installing new dormer windows on a property’s roof. This process typically includes carefully removing the existing dormer, repairing or preparing the surrounding roof area, and fitting a new window structure that matches the home's style and architecture. Skilled contractors ensure that the new dormer is properly sealed and integrated into the roofline, helping to improve both the appearance and functionality of the space beneath the roof. This service is an effective way to update an older home or enhance a property with additional natural light and ventilation.
Many homeowners turn to dormer window replacement to address common issues such as leaks, drafts, or structural deterioration. Over time, exposure to weather can cause rot, warping, or damage to the existing dormer, leading to water infiltration or energy loss. Replacing an aging or damaged dormer can prevent further deterioration, improve insulation, and reduce utility costs. Additionally, a new dormer can significantly boost curb appeal by modernizing the exterior look of a home, especially in neighborhoods with traditional or historic-style properties.

The overview below groups typical Dormer Window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Haverhill, MA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- For minor dormer window repairs or replacements of individual components, local contractors typically charge between $250 and $600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, depending on the scope of work and window size.
Standard Replacement - Replacing an entire dormer window can range from $1,200 to $3,500 for most projects. The majority of standard replacements are completed within this band, with larger or more complex jobs reaching higher costs.
Full Dormer Replacement - A full dormer window replacement, including framing and finishing, often costs between $4,000 and $8,000. Projects in this range are common for larger or more detailed installations, though some can go higher based on design and materials.
Custom or Complex Projects - Larger, custom dormer window projects with unique designs or extensive structural work can exceed $10,000, with the potential for higher costs depending on complexity. These are less common but represent the upper end of typical project ranges handled by local service providers.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of replacing a dormer window? Replacing a dormer window can improve natural light, enhance curb appeal, and increase attic space usability in homes around Haverhill, MA.
How do I know if my dormer window needs to be replaced? Signs such as leaks, drafts, rotting wood, or cracked glass can indicate the need for a dormer window replacement by local contractors serving the area.
What types of dormer windows are available for replacement? Common options include gable, shed, and eyebrow dormers, each suited to different architectural styles and functional needs in Haverhill homes.
Can a dormer window be replaced without affecting the roof? Many local service providers can perform dormer replacements that integrate seamlessly with existing roof structures, minimizing disruption.
